Welcome to perhaps the shortest police chase of all time

Oh, that hasn't gone well. 

Last friday, a member of Minnesota's Fridley Police department and their trusty Ford Explorer had the opposite of one of those “better work stories” they used to bandy about on television. 

Spotting a speeder / certified pillock that had flashed through the red light at the same intersection, the cop activated their blues and twos only to get body slammed by traffic (naturally in the form of a Toyota Camry).

Fox has reported that the officer sustained minor injuries, as did the drivers of the Camry. Sadly they've also reported that the initial perp got away without charge.
